Types of Oven Hobs
Oven hobs can be classified into numerous types based upon their energy source and style. Comprehending these variations can help customers make notified choices when picking the ideal hob for their kitchen requires.
1. Gas Hobs
Gas hobs utilize natural gas or lp as fuel, offering precise temperature control and immediate heat. They are favored by lots of chefs for their ability to offer visual feedback through flame.
Pros:Quick heat-up time.Accurate temperature modifications.Suitable with all kinds of pots and pans.Cons:Requires a continuous gas supply.Safety concerns with open flames.Requires more maintenance.2. Electric Hobs
Electric hobs are powered by electrical energy and feature smooth glass or ceramic surfaces. They often can be found in two types: coil and strong.
Pros:Sleek look.No open flames, decreasing security dangers.Easy to clean up.Cons:Slower to warm up and cool off.May require specific cookware (induction).Some might have uneven heat circulation.3. Induction Hobs
Induction hobs use electromagnetic energy to straight warm pots and pans. They only deal with ferromagnetic cookware.
Pros:Very energy-efficient.Fast cooling and heating times.Safe, as the surface remains reasonably cool.Cons:Limited to particular types of pots and pans.Higher preliminary cost.Can produce noise when in usage.4. Strong Plate Hobs
These electric hobs include strong metal plates that warm up and maintain heat for cooking.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)1. What type of hob is best for a novice?
Electric hobs are frequently preferred by beginners due to their ease of use and maintenance.
2. Can I use all cookware on an induction hob?
No, induction hobs require ferromagnetic pots and pans for them to work properly.
3. How do I know if my gas hob is working effectively?
Routinely look for even flame distribution and listen for any hissing noises that might indicate leakages. If in doubt, speak with a professional.
4. Is a greater rate constantly better for hobs?
Not necessarily. While higher-priced designs may provide advanced features, numerous mid-range items provide outstanding efficiency and durability.
5. Can I set up a hob myself?
It is suggested to hire a professional, particularly for gas hobs, due to security concerns and regional regulations.
